Hastingsbury scores ‘tycoon’ grant

editorial image

A great business idea has lead to cash from a TV dragon for students at Hastingsbury Business and Enterprise College.

Thousands of students from over 800 schools each set up their own business in a bid to win £1,000 in investment from Peter Jones, a businessman who is part of the panel on Dragon’s Den.

And as part of the Tycoon In Schools initiative the team were the only project in Bedfordshire to scoop the funding needed to keep their business afloat.

Hastingsbury’s project Pop Up Events Management scored a contract with the Mary Seacole Housing Association to put on an evening meal and fundraising event, and bagged the investment from Peter in the process.

Sarah Robinson, Hastingsbury’s enterprise manager who supported students with the project, said: “A couple of months ago I held assemblies and gave out notices informing our students about the Tycoon In Schools initiative and asking volunteers from those youngsters who might be interested.

“The response was great an, in fact, there were eight students whose enthusiasm was absolutely outstanding, it is these very young people who not form our Pop Up Events management.”
